Output e2378214a675a53289299d60cb84ee8d2bfc4c4e20269bfb6c2971927fe28893:0

value
420386000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b841e8a953aaa9648cc2e5113768b0b2d7a7b078 OP_EQUAL
address
MQhRX9q4cqrFGgUw42NhiaATX3pWe1xEKw
transaction
e2378214a675a53289299d60cb84ee8d2bfc4c4e20269bfb6c2971927fe28893
spent
true